摘要
The Krafft point of dodecylammonium chloride was studied as a function of pH. Because of dynamic effects, the maximum bubble pressure method was found to be the only experimental technique that could be utilized to study the surface tension of dodecylammonium chloride solutions at various pH values. Both the solubility and the critical micelle concentration decrease with pH, but most importantly, the concentration range over which micelles can form narrows sharply when pH increases and disappears entirely at pH 10. The Krafft point of dodecylammonium chloride at pH 5 is 17.5-degrees-C and decreases to 7-degrees-C when pH is increased up to 9.
